Principle and Application of Cushioned Welded Hydraulic Cylinders
These cylinders feature a unique cushioning mechanism that helps absorb shock and reduce noise during operation. This ensures smooth and quiet motion, enhancing the overall efficiency of the hydraulic system. Cushioned welded hydraulic cylinders are commonly used in automation, manufacturing, and other industries where precision and reliability are paramount.

Advantages Over Traditional Designs
Compared to traditional welded cylinders, cushioned welded hydraulic cylinders offer superior motion control and positioning accuracy. The cushioning mechanism helps reduce wear and ensures smoother operation, resulting in improved safety and reliability.
Cylinder Structure and Design
These cylinders are constructed with high-quality materials and components, ensuring durability and long-lasting performance. The cushioned mechanism provides effective shock absorption, while the sealing system and lubrication ensure proper functioning in various operating conditions.
Working Principle of Cushioned Welded Hydraulic Cylinders
Hydraulic fluid is used to transmit power within the cylinder, allowing for precise control of motion and force output. The stroke length, displacement, and load capacity of the cylinder determine its performance capabilities, making it a versatile solution for automated systems.
